DocumentBase.Controls – vlastnost
Získá kolekci spravovaných ovládacích prvků, které jsou obsaženy v dokumentu.
Obor názvů: Microsoft.Office.Tools.Word
Sestavení: Microsoft.Office.Tools.Word.v4.0.Utilities (v Microsoft.Office.Tools.Word.v4.0.Utilities.dll)
Syntaxe
'Deklarace
Public ReadOnly Property Controls As ControlCollection
public ControlCollection Controls { get; }
Hodnota vlastnosti
Typ: Microsoft.Office.Tools.Word.ControlCollection
A ControlCollection , který obsahuje všechny spravované ovládací prvky v dokumentu.
Poznámky
Dokument v řešení Office může obsahovat ovládací prvky model Windows Forms a hostitele.Další informace naleznete v tématu Ovládací prvky v dokumentech sady Office.
Příklady
Následující příklad kódu přidá text prvního odstavce a vytvoří Bookmark ovládací prvek, který bude zahrnovat odstavce.Kód pak zobrazuje okno se zprávou, která zobrazuje celkový počet ovládacích prvků v dokumentu.Chcete-li použít tento příklad, spusťte jej z ThisDocument třídy v projektu na úrovni dokumentu.
Private Sub DocumentControls()
Me.Paragraphs(1).Range.InsertParagraphAfter()
Me.Paragraphs(1).Range.Text = "This is some sample text."
Me.Controls.AddBookmark(Me.Paragraphs(1).Range, "Bookmark1")
MessageBox.Show("Total number of controls: " & Me.Controls.Count.ToString())
End Sub
private void DocumentControls()
{
this.Paragraphs[1].Range.InsertParagraphAfter();
this.Paragraphs[1].Range.Text = "This is some sample text.";
this.Controls.AddBookmark(this.Paragraphs[1].Range, "Bookmark1");
MessageBox.Show("Total number of controls: " +
this.Controls.Count.ToString());
}
Zabezpečení rozhraní .NET Framework
- Plná důvěra přímému volajícímu. Částečně zabezpečený kód nemůže tento člen použít. Další informace naleznete v tématu Používání knihoven z částečně důvěryhodného kódu.
Viz také
Referenční dokumentace
Microsoft.Office.Tools.Word – obor názvů